AUGUSTA — Brig. Gen. Douglas A. Farnham presided over the promotion of Col. Eric W. Lind to the rank of brigadier general Dec. 1 and appointed him the assistant adjutant general for the Maine Air National Guard during a small ceremony at Le Club Calumet, according to a news release from ReadMedia news wire.

The assistant adjutant general of the Air National Guard is the primary advisor to the Adjutant General of all Air National Guard units in Maine and ensures the combat readiness and mission capability of an air refueling wing and two geographically separated units.

Lind is an Augusta native. His most recent military assignments include the human resources officer of the Maine National Guard and the director of staff of the Maine Air National Guard.

Lind is an avid volunteer, serving in numerous organizations in the Augusta community. He is a board member at the Kennebec Valley United Way and the Augusta Food Bank. Most recently, Lind was elected to serve on the Augusta City Council starting in January.

Lind was surrounded by friends, family and military colleagues both past and present.
